Integration of Smart Farming Technologies for Sustainable Strawberry Productionin Controlled Environments

Аннотация

This study examines the effects of planting period and cultivation methods on the quality of strawberry cultivars "Arihyang", "Seolhyang", "Santa", and "Keumsil". The analysis focused on fruit size, weight, sugar content (°Brix), titratable acidity, and water content. "Arihyang" showed the best results across all parameters, particularly when planted in the first period, with larger fruit size, higher sugar content, and better acidity. "Seolhyang" also performed well, while "Santa" and "Keumsil" were smaller and less sweet. Fruits from the first planting period were superior due to longer vegetative growth and better environmental conditions. For optimal strawberry production, planting "Arihyang" or "Seolhyang" during the first planting period is recommended.
